>> I am continuing to test REPACK, and I found another issue.
>> 
>> In check_concurrent_repack_requirements(), if a table has no replica identity
>> index, the code falls back to using the primary key if one exists. The problem is
>> that a deferrable primary key cannot be used for this purpose. WAL
>> generation does not consider a deferrable primary key to be a replica identity,
>> so concurrent mode may not receive enough old tuple information to replay
>> concurrent changes.

> Good catch!
> 
> I think we can use the existing API to identify the index, for example:
> 
> diff --git a/src/backend/commands/repack.c b/src/backend/commands/repack.c
> index 67364cc60e3..cc30236f493 100644
> --- a/src/backend/commands/repack.c
> +++ b/src/backend/commands/repack.c
> @@ -62,6 +62,7 @@
> #include "miscadmin.h"
> #include "optimizer/optimizer.h"
> #include "pgstat.h"
> +#include "replication/logicalrelation.h"
> #include "storage/bufmgr.h"
> #include "storage/lmgr.h"
> #include "storage/predicate.h"
> @@ -924,9 +925,7 @@ check_concurrent_repack_requirements(Relation rel, Oid *ident_idx_p)
> * repack work with a FULL replica identity; however that requires more
> * work and is not implemented yet.
> */
> - ident_idx = RelationGetReplicaIndex(rel);
> - if (!OidIsValid(ident_idx) && OidIsValid(rel->rd_pkindex))
> - ident_idx = rel->rd_pkindex;
> + ident_idx = GetRelationIdentityOrPK();
> if (!OidIsValid(ident_idx))
> ereport(ERROR,
> errcode(ERRCODE_OBJECT_NOT_IN_PREREQUISITE_STATE),

Thanks for pointing out GetRelationIdentityOrPK(). Looks like it wraps RelationGetReplicaIndex and excludes deferrable primary key.

Switched to use GetRelationIdentityOrPK() in v2.
